Here we will cover how to remove the titles from pages in Boldgrid.
When creating or editing a page, it's possible to choose to hide the title, leave the title bar empty, or use a plugin to hide the titles.
We will go over each of those methods in this guide.

Hide Page Titles Via Hide Page Title Option in Editor
IMPORTANT: There must be an active theme installed through BoldGrid Inspirations for these steps to work.
- Log into the WordPress/BoldGrid Dashboard
- Click on the Pages button on the left side panel
- Hover over the page that you would like to hide the title on and click Edit
- Locate the Page Attributes section on the right side of the page
- Click Edit underneath where it says Page: Title:
- Change the setting to Hide and click OK
- Click Update or Publish to save the changes
Hide Page Titles by Removing
NOTE: This method isn't recommended, as it makes it impossible to differentiate the pages in the All Pages section in the dashboard.
- Click on the Pages button in the left side panel
- Hover over the page that you would like to hide the title on and click Edit
- Remove the title by deleting the title entry at the top of the page
- Update the page to save the changes
